72.align 2
73#ifdef CONFIG_MMU
74	.global relocate_enable_mmu
75relocate_enable_mmu:
76	/* Relocate return address */
77	la a1, kernel_map
78	XIP_FIXUP_OFFSET a1
79	REG_L a1, KERNEL_MAP_VIRT_ADDR(a1)
80	la a2, _start
81	sub a1, a1, a2
82	add ra, ra, a1
83
84	/* Point stvec to virtual address of intruction after satp write */
85	la a2, 1f
86	add a2, a2, a1
87	csrw CSR_TVEC, a2
88
89	/* Compute satp for kernel page tables, but don't load it yet */
90	srl a2, a0, PAGE_SHIFT
91	la a1, satp_mode
92	XIP_FIXUP_OFFSET a1
93	REG_L a1, 0(a1)
94	or a2, a2, a1
95
96	/*
97	 * Load trampoline page directory, which will cause us to trap to
98	 * stvec if VA != PA, or simply fall through if VA == PA.  We need a
99	 * full fence here because setup_vm() just wrote these PTEs and we need
100	 * to ensure the new translations are in use.
101	 */
102	la a0, trampoline_pg_dir
103	XIP_FIXUP_OFFSET a0
104	srl a0, a0, PAGE_SHIFT
105	or a0, a0, a1
106	sfence.vma
107	csrw CSR_SATP, a0
108.align 2
1091:
110	/* Set trap vector to spin forever to help debug */
111	la a0, .Lsecondary_park
112	csrw CSR_TVEC, a0
113
114	/* Reload the global pointer */
115	load_global_pointer
116
117	/*
118	 * Switch to kernel page tables.  A full fence is necessary in order to
119	 * avoid using the trampoline translations, which are only correct for
120	 * the first superpage.  Fetching the fence is guaranteed to work
121	 * because that first superpage is translated the same way.
122	 */
123	csrw CSR_SATP, a2
124	sfence.vma
125
126	ret
127#endif /* CONFIG_MMU */

191.align 2
192.Lsecondary_park:
193	/*
194	 * Park this hart if we:
195	 *  - have too many harts on CONFIG_RISCV_BOOT_SPINWAIT
196	 *  - receive an early trap, before setup_trap_vector finished
197	 *  - fail in smp_callin(), as a successful one wouldn't return
198	 */
199	wfi
200	j .Lsecondary_park
201
202.align 2
203.Lsetup_trap_vector:
204	/* Set trap vector to exception handler */
205	la a0, handle_exception
206	csrw CSR_TVEC, a0
207
208	/*
209	 * Set sup0 scratch register to 0, indicating to exception vector that
210	 * we are presently executing in kernel.
211	 */
212	csrw CSR_SCRATCH, zero
213	ret
